Hi — since you're joining the on-call rotation, a quick note on Proseweld, our documentation linter, because reviewers see its output on every docs PR. It blocks merges on broken cross-references, stale version strings, and missing frontmatter. False positives happen, mostly on generated API pages; you can suppress a rule inline, but each suppression needs a reviewer comment explaining why. Don't disable the whole check. The rule catalog and suppression syntax are documented on the page below.

wiki page, kagup-tadup: https://jenkins.torvacloud.example/run/board/settings/projects/view/deploy/issue/9afa349710461dace3ca4c6f

## v2.4.1 — Sweepwright retention sweeper

Welcome aboard! Quick notes on this release so you're not surprised. Sweepwright now deletes expired records in smaller batches (500 instead of 5000), which fixed the lock contention we kept seeing on the Tidemark cluster. We also added a dry-run flag — please use it before touching any production tables, seriously. Retention windows are still defined per-dataset in the Harrowfield config; don't hardcode them. Any questions about retention policy or sweeper behavior go to the owner listed below.

account owner for bagap-fafof: Gorox Keliel Soreth Novath

Scope: emergency access during the Fernwick-to-Obsidran hermetic build migration.

Break-glass applies only when the sealed toolchain cache is corrupted and the Quillmere pipeline cannot reproduce artifacts. Invoke requires two approvers from the Build Integrity rotation. All actions are logged to the immutable ledger and reviewed within 24 hours. Non-hermetic fallbacks are forbidden except under this procedure. After approval, unlock the sealed bootstrap vault by entering the recovery passphrase shown below:

unlock words, fawig-bagef: olidor-holir-istox-holath-tamys-quenion-giliel

Hi team,

Before I hand off the 3.2 release, please note the humidity sensor drift reported on Verdana controllers in the Elmbrook trial site. Drift exceeds 4% after roughly ten days of continuous operation; firmware 3.2.1 adds an automatic recalibration cycle every 72 hours. Support should advise growers to install 3.2.1 and trigger a manual recalibration once. The hotfix bundle must be verified before distribution, so I'm including the signing key used for the 3.2.1 packages below.

release key, fahof-yagap: bky3_m5d